29c is a mid-terrace house in London (NW6 1QD). It has a recorded floor area of 64 m² (around 689 sq ft) and construction records dating it to before 1900. The latest certificate (January 2019) shows a D (score 58), a step below the typical UK home. The recommended improvements would push it to C (score 76).

Across 1997–2024, sale prices on this property compounded at 5.3% per year.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£1,038/sq ft) was about 105.8% above the typical sold price in the postcode. Sold November 2024 for £715,000.
